So, first off, good job. I almost like the new invasions that are happening every hour. The event rewards spreading out and working in small groups to accomplish a task. I was running around to hot spots where there werent commander tags and calling for 5 players to come and it helped to complete the event. It really felt like spreading out helped and I actually felt like my actions were making a difference. Based on past content that has been released, this seems to be a momentous achievement.

The enimes look cool and I like the clockwork mechanic. Its not much but it adds a little spice. Its nice. Also the rewards, for once, arnt too shabby. Though I suppose thats due to the champion update made last patch. But still, good job. Finally, I like the difficulty. There have been some invasions that my server have almost failed but manage to squeak by in the closing minutes. Overall, Id say Anet is half way there in regards to events.

Now Id like to touch on what could be better. First off, Event Failure. Now admittedly, I havnt witnessed an event fail. But you cant tell me StormBluff Isle has succeeded at every invasion. And I have not seen or heard of any consequences for failing the event. No consequences equals no gravitas. So in the end, who cares if the event fails. The only reason people are doing them is to get to the achievements and the monetary rewards. No consequences = no risk = less fun (not no fun, but less fun). Anet has the same problem with the dragon events. Good presentation, but very inconsequential. For me personally, this is the biggest problem this game has.

Next up, is the fact that the game doesnt do much to show your accomplishment. I think you get a title if you finish the meta and I guess you could pretend that the world is still a safe place since you thwarted the invasion (although the world would be a safe place even if you did nothing since there are no consequences for letting it go). It would be nice if the npcs in were grateful to you for saving them and lowered commodity prices or did something to acknowledge the fact that you saved them from 13 invasions.

Lastly, although Anet did atleast add one mechanic to the fight, it could still use several more. Why cant the npcs be attacking one of the many cool garrisons on the various maps. Why do they have to just stand around in a spot waiting for your group to come along and smash them. And why cant we be killing them with other things besides our normal weapon rotations. I mean seriously, get creative. Put a lighting gun next to a river and let us shock the river with it and cause extra damage to the machines, you know, like you kind of do in the jellyfish fractal. Maybe let us have some arrow carts. Make this epic.
